FORD ESB-M99J344-A

CHIP RESISTANT COATING, ONE COMPONENT, PAINTABLE - NON-MASKING - 38 MICROMETRE MINIMUM FILM THICKNESS

inactive
Buy Now
Organization: FORD
Publication Date: 24 July 1987
Status: inactive
Page Count: 7
scope:

1. SCOPE

The material defined by this specification is a heat curing one-component urethane coating which can be sprayed to a 38 -50 micrometre film on cathodic electrocoated CRS and conductive primed plastic. The material shall provide a paintable corrosion resistant film which will withstand stone chipping.
